2016-10-02 8 views
0

mit diesem Code eine Telefonnummer zurück:Tel HREF-Link Regex

<a href="tel:<?php $stel = get_field('fl_telephone');echo $stel; ?>"> 

jedoch die Variable fl_telephone als

formatiert ist
+44 (0) 1234 567 890 

und ich brauche es zu konvertieren:

+441234567890 

dh ohne (0) und Leerzeichen. In Javascript fand ich diese Lösung, aber wie implementiere ich den regulären Ausdruck für meinen Funktionscode in Wordpress?

$('a[href^="tel:"]').attr('href', function(_,v){ 
    return v.replace(/\(0\)|\s+/g,'') 
}); 
+0

hmmm, einfache PHP-Fragen sollten auf Stackoverflow gefragt werden –

Antwort

2

Ich glaube, Sie es auf diese Weise tun können:

$stel = '+44 (0) 1234 567 890'; 
$stel = preg_replace('/\(0\)|\s+/', '', $stel); 

Für weitere Einzelheiten sehen preg_replace Funktion übernehmen.

Verwandte Themen